La compatibilité d’Apache 2.0 avec MIT

Is Apache 2.0 compatible with MIT?
This means that code released under Apache License 2.0 cannot be used in GPL v1 and v2 software. So if this kind of compatibility is needed, then Apache License 2.0 should not be chosen. If MIT Licensed code is combined with Apache License 2.0 code, then the derivative code might be Apache License 2.0.
En savoir plus sur ghinda.com


Apache est un serveur HTTP open source qui est utilisé pour héberger des sites web. Il est flexible et peut être utilisé sur de nombreuses plates-formes, y compris Unix, Linux, Windows et Mac OS. Apache est également utilisé pour des projets de développement de logiciels open source et est souvent utilisé pour développer des applications Web.

En ce qui concerne la compatibilité de la licence, Apache 2.0 est compatible avec MIT. Les deux licences ont des clauses de compatibilité qui permettent aux développeurs de combiner des codes sous les deux licences. Cependant, il est important de noter que la licence MIT est plus permissive que la licence Apache en termes de redistribution et de modification.


La licence Apache a un impact important car elle permet aux développeurs d’utiliser et de modifier le code open source de manière libre et gratuite, tout en protégeant les détenteurs de droits d’auteur. La licence Apache permet également aux développeurs de combiner du code Apache avec d’autres licences open source sans avoir à se soucier de problèmes de licence.

En ce qui concerne Android, il utilise la licence Apache 2.0. Cette licence permet aux développeurs de distribuer le code Android gratuitement, tout en protégeant les détenteurs de droits d’auteur. La licence Apache permet également aux développeurs de combiner du code Android avec d’autres licences open source, à condition qu’ils respectent les termes de la licence Apache.

La question de savoir s’il faut utiliser la licence MIT ou GPL dépend du projet et de ses objectifs. La licence MIT est plus permissive que la GPL, ce qui signifie qu’elle donne plus de liberté aux développeurs de modifier et de redistribuer le code. Cependant, la GPL est plus restrictive, ce qui signifie qu’elle offre une meilleure protection des droits d’auteur.

En fin de compte, la décision d’utiliser la licence MIT dépend du projet et de ses objectifs. Si vous cherchez à maximiser la liberté des développeurs et des utilisateurs, la licence MIT peut être la meilleure option. Cependant, si vous cherchez à protéger les droits d’auteur ou à favoriser la collaboration entre les développeurs, la GPL peut être une meilleure option.

FAQ
Is MIT license free for commercial use?

Oui, la licence MIT est gratuite pour une utilisation commerciale. Elle permet à toute personne ou entreprise d’utiliser, de modifier, de distribuer et de vendre le logiciel sous licence MIT sans frais ni restrictions particulières.

Can I use BSD license in commercial software?

Oui, vous pouvez utiliser la licence BSD dans un logiciel commercial. La licence BSD est une licence open source permissive qui permet à quiconque d’utiliser, de modifier et de distribuer le code sous licence sans avoir à publier le code source de leurs propres modifications. Cela signifie que vous pouvez incorporer du code sous licence BSD dans un logiciel commercial propriétaire sans avoir à rendre public le code source de votre logiciel. Toutefois, il est important de noter que si vous utilisez du code sous licence BSD dans votre logiciel commercial, vous devez inclure une attribution appropriée à l’auteur original du code.

Which license should I use Github?

Il est important de choisir une licence qui convient à vos besoins et objectifs pour votre projet Github. Les licences open source les plus courantes sont la licence MIT, la licence Apache 2.0 et la licence GPL. Si vous souhaitez une licence permissive qui permet une utilisation commerciale, la licence MIT peut être un bon choix. Si vous souhaitez une licence qui offre plus de protection de marque et de brevet, la licence Apache 2.0 peut être plus appropriée. Toutefois, il est important de se renseigner sur les différences entre les licences avant de faire un choix.


Laisser un commentaire